routeadd(routeadd命令详解)
如果你是一名网络管理员或者对网络有基本了解,那么你一定会接触到路由配置这个概念。而在路由配置过程中,routeadd这个命令也是经常被使用的。本文将从何为路由、为何要配置路由、路由如何实现、routeadd命令的参数及使用方法等方面展开,深入探究routeadd命令的原理与应用,从而为读者打造全方位的路由配置之路。
1、什么是路由
路由是数据包在网络中传输的线路,是在两个网络中传输数据的协议。在电脑及其他网络设备搭建网络时,路由扮演着至关重要的作用。它能根据不同的地址确定数据流向,实现信息在不同的网络间流通。路由器可以实现不同网络直接的连接,在网络中传输数据时能够自动寻找最优的数据传输路径,以此来保障网络的畅通。
2、路由的配置意义
对于一个拥有多个分支机构的大型企业而言,如何构建好自己的局域网就显得非常重要了,而路由的配置正好能够解决这个问题。路由的配置可以将多个分支机构的局域网连接在一起,使得机构间可以互相通信,也可以有效保障数据的安全,实现不同网络间的隔离,提高网络的可靠性和安全性。
3、路由的实现方式
路由的实现方式有两种:静态路由和动态路由。
静态路由:是指在路由器的配置文件中手工配置好路由器的网路地址,使用静态路由可以确保数据流动的路线固定,不会出现任何问题,但是一旦网路规模增大、复杂度加大,静态路由不适合需要大量的人逐条添加,所以不适合大规模的网络拓扑结构。
动态路由:是指通过一些动态路由协议,如OSPF、BGP、RIP等,让路由自己寻找一条到达目的地的最佳路径,可以自动调整路线,更适合大型网络。
4、routeadd命令参数及使用方法
routeadd命令的作用是用来添加、删除、修改静态路由,它的常用命令参数包括:
-net :指定所需的网络;
-host :指定所需的主机;
-netmask :指定掩码;
-gateway :指定网关的IP地址。
下面举例说明routeadd命令的使用方法:
routeadd -net 192.168.10.0 netmask 255.255.255.0 gateway 192.168.100.1
以上命令的意思是将目的IP地址为192.168.10.0的流量转送至192.168.100.1这个地址,同时设定子网掩码为255.255.255.0。
5、routeadd命令的实际应用场景
routeadd命令在网络运维中有着广泛的应用场景,常见的场景包括:
1. 解决网络拓扑结构不规范或复杂的情况下,实现不同网段之间的通信。 网络拓扑复杂时,难免出现许多不同的局域网之间出现隔离的情况。在这种情况下,就可以用routeadd命令添加路由规则,实现不同网段的互通。
2. 实现不同分支机构之间的通信 对于分布于不同地点的分支机构,难免出现许多的拓扑结构不一致的情况,此时可以利用routeadd命令通过静态路由实现不同分支机构之间的通信。
3. 提高网络的安全性 通过将一部分网段与Internet隔离,可以有效避免免疫以及其他的网络攻击,从而保障网络安全。
6、总结
路由是网络中非常重要的一部分,它能决定数据包传输的路径。而routeadd命令就是实现路由配置的重要命令,可以有效解决路由配置困难的问题,提高网络的可靠性和安全性。在网络运维过程中,routeadd命令具有广泛的应用场景,值得我们掌握和深入研究。
本文链接:http://www.quarkradio.com/n/1148213.html
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件举报,一经查实,本站将立刻删除。